Solution
1. Preparation
  • Gather necessary tools and parts.
  • Park the vehicle on a flat surface and engage the parking brake.
  • Disconnect the negative battery terminal to ensure safety during electrical work.
2. Address Engine Air Filter
  • Sub-steps:
    1. Locate the air filter housing.
    2. Remove the screws or clips securing the housing.
    3. Take out the old air filter and inspect it for dirt or damage.
    4. Install a new OEM air filter, ensuring it fits snugly in the housing.
    5. Reattach the housing and secure it with screws or clips.
  • Tools Required: Screwdriver or socket set
3. Inspect and Clean Throttle Body
  • Sub-steps:
    1. Locate the throttle body connected to the intake manifold.
    2. Remove any air intake duct connected to the throttle body.
    3. Use throttle body cleaner and a soft cloth to clean the throttle plate and surrounding areas.
    4. Reattach the intake duct securely.
  • Tools Required: Throttle body cleaner, soft cloth, screwdrivers
  • Safety Warnings: Ensure the engine is cool before starting this procedure.
4. Check and Replace Spark Plugs
  • Sub-steps:
    1. Locate the ignition coil and spark plug access.
    2. Remove the ignition coil or wire to access the spark plug.
    3. Use a socket wrench to remove the old spark plug.
    4. Inspect the spark plug for wear; replace if necessary with OEM parts.
    5. Reinstall the ignition coil or wire and ensure connections are secure.
  • Tools Required: Spark plug socket, torque wrench
  • Torque Value: Tighten spark plugs to manufacturer specifications (typically around 13-15 lb-ft).
5. Fuel System Inspection
  • Sub-steps:
    1. Locate the fuel pump access panel (if applicable) or the fuel filter.
    2. Check fuel pressure using a fuel pressure gauge to ensure it's within manufacturer specifications.
    3. If low, replace the fuel filter and consider testing the fuel pump.
  • Tools Required: Fuel pressure gauge, wrench set
  • Safety Warnings: Relieve fuel system pressure before disconnecting fuel lines.
